The study is an investigator-initiated, prospective, randomized, placebo-controlled, double blind clinical trial that aims to investigate the effect of transcutaneous electrical nerve stimulation (TENS) and occipital nerve stimulation (ONS) on attack frequency and severity in patients with chronic cluster headache (CH).
Study outline
Month 1: Baseline. Establishment of a baseline profile of the participants CH attacks (severity, duration, medicine utilization etc), health-related quality of life (QoL) and symptoms of anxiety and depression. No active treatment. Follow-up visit after 30 days.
Months 2-4: TENS period. All participants will receive TENS-treatment. Clinical follow-up visit by the end of month four.
Months 5-7: Double-blinded, randomized experimental period. All participants will have an ONS-system (lead, impulse generator) implanted and will be randomized 1:1 to receive either 1) burst (paresthesia-free) ONS or 2) placebo (deactivated ONS system). Clinical follow-up visit by the end of month seven.
Months 8-10: Open label period. All participants will receive tonic (conventional, paresthesia-inducing) ONS.
Clinical follow-up visit by the end of month ten.
During every study phase each participant will fill out a weekly electronic headache registration as well as answering questionnaires regarding health-related quality of life and symptoms of anxiety and depression before every follow-up visit.

入选标准
- •Age 18 years and above
- •Signed informed written consent
- •Diagnosed with chronic CH according to the ICHD-3 criteria
- •15 or more CH attacks per month
- •Stable use of preventive headache medication one month prior to enrollment
排除标准
- •Other ongoing neuromodulation therapy
- •Current alcohol and/or drug abuse
- •Severe psychiatric disorder
- •Other chronic primary or chronic secondary headache disorder (e.g. chronic migraine)
- •Major posterior neck surgery in C2-C3 level and above
- •Treatment with oral steroids or GON injection within one month of study participation

Incidence of treatment-emerged adverse events [safety] in TENS treatment
时间窗: Evaluation at month 4
Treatment related adverse events and adverse device effects will be registered on an ongoing basis. Serious events will be handled immediately.
30% reduction in CH attack frequency with TENS- and ONS-treatment
时间窗: Primary evaluation through month 4 (TENS) and 7 (ONS, blinded)
Proportion of participants with a positive treatment outcome of a 30% reduction in CH attack frequency compared to baseline. A CH attack is here defined as any attack recognised by the patient as a CH attack.
Incidence of treatment-emerged adverse events [safety] in ONS treatment
时间窗: Evaluation at month 7 (burst ONS) and 10 (tonic ONS)
Treatment related adverse events and adverse device effects will be registered on an ongoing basis. Serious events will be handled immediately.
